Internship Enterprise Risk Management information

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Enterprise Risk Management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Enterprise Risk Management Intern, you need a foundation in finance, business analysis, and risk management principles, often supported by coursework in business, economics, or a related field. Familiarity with risk assessment tools, Excel, and data visualization software like Power BI or Tableau is typically expected.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, communication, and teamwork skills help you effectively identify and communicate risks. These abilities are essential for supporting organizational risk strategies and ensuring informed decision-making within the company.

What is the difference between Internship Enterprise Risk Management vs Risk Analyst?

AspectInternship Enterprise Risk ManagementRisk Analyst
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ing or recent graduate, some knowledge of risk managementBachelor's degree in finance, economics, or related field; certifications like FRM or CRM preferred
Work EnvironmentInternship setting, often in corporate or financial institutions, supervisedFull-time role in finance, insurance, or consulting firms, more independent
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in companies with risk management departments, financial institutionsCommon in finance, insurance, consulting, and corporate sectors

Internship Enterprise Risk Management roles are entry-level, focused on learning risk processes under supervision, while Risk Analysts are full-time professionals analyzing and managing risks independently. Both roles share industry relevance but differ in experience level and responsibilities.

What are Internship Enterprise Risk Management positions?

Internship Enterprise Risk Management positions are entry-level roles designed for students or recent graduates to gain hands-on experience in identifying, assessing, and managing risks within an organization. Interns in this field typically assist with risk assessments, help develop risk mitigation strategies, and support compliance with regulatory standards. These internships provide valuable exposure to enterprise risk concepts, risk reporting, and cross-functional collaboration, helping interns build a foundation for a career in risk management or related areas.

What types of projects or tasks can an intern expect to work on in Enterprise Risk Management?

As an intern in Enterprise Risk Management, you can expect to assist with a variety of projects such as risk assessments, data analysis, and the development of risk reports. You'll likely help identify potential risks to the organization, support compliance initiatives, and participate in meetings with risk and business teams. Interns often collaborate closely with experienced risk managers, gaining exposure to risk frameworks and learning how to communicate findings to stakeholders. This hands-on experience provides valuable insight into risk management processes and prepares you for more advanced roles in the field.

The Manager, Enterprise Risk Management (ERM) is responsible for supporting the execution and ongoing enhancement of the organization's Enterprise Risk Management framework. This role provides Second Line of Defense (2LOD) oversight through risk assessments, governance activities, issue management, and risk reporting processes that help ensure risks are effectively identified, measured, monitored, and managed across the organization.

The position partners with business leaders and risk functions to promote consistent risk management practices, support enterprise governance activities and strengthen the organization's overall risk culture.

Job Duties:

  •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.
  • Support implementation and ongoing enhancement of the Enterprise Risk Management framework, methodologies, and governance practices.
  • Lead enterprise and business unit risk assessments, identifying key risks, control gaps, and emerging risk trends.
  • Facilitate risk identification, assessment, mitigation, and monitoring activities across multiple risk domains.
  • Support monitoring and reporting of enterprise risk appetite, key risk indicators (KRIs), and emerging risks.
  • Oversee risk and control self-assessment (RCSA) activities and ensure consistency across business units.
  • Support enterprise issue management activities, including issue identification, remediation tracking, and reporting.
  • Prepare and deliver meaningful risk reporting for management committees and senior leadership.
  • Analyze risk trends and provide recommendations to strengthen risk management practices and governance.
  • Partner with Compliance, Credit Risk, Information Security Risk, Financial Crimes, Internal Audit, and business units to support integrated risk management.
  • Support regulatory examinations, audits, and governance reviews.
  • Assist in maintaining enterprise risk taxonomies, methodologies, policies, and standards.
  • Drive improvements to risk reporting, data quality, governance practices, and risk management processes.
